Groundwater quality safety evaluation based on health risk assessment
Drinking water safety is an important part in water scientific field. The traditional living drinking-water quality assessment can not evaluate wholly the impacts of groundwater quality on human body. The groundwater health risk assessment is applied to evaluate the quality of groundwater providing to an important city in west of China in this paper. The analysis shows that health risk super standard ratio caused by chemical carcinogens arsenic is 23.8% in groundwater. The cancer-making risk of Cr(Ⅵ)is in the acceptable limits. The nitrate is the major non-carcinogen chronic toxic substance for arsenic, nitrate, fluoride and manganese. Health risk assessment which assesses the carcinogen risk and non-carcinogen risk shows that 71.43% groundwater quality impacts drinking peoples health directly or indirectly. The groundwater health risk assessment analyzes the impacts of chemical carcinogen and non-carcinogen in groundwater on human body, so it can provide more deeply scientific support for quality safety and pollution control on groundwater.
